Priest Dr & La Jolla Dr
3499 S Priest Dr
Tempe, AZ 85282
They find the bus stop at Priest Dr & La Jolla Dr in Tempe, AZ, conveniently located along a major route. The area features shaded seating and signage indicating local transit options, providing easy access for commuters and visitors alike. Surrounding the stop, they notice a blend of residential and commercial buildings, contributing to the lively atmosphere of the neighborhood.
Generated from this place's information
See a problem?
